Ever since Mt Fuji earned World Heritage status in 2013, designers and artists have been marking the occasion with a flurry of creative merchandise featuring the famous landmark. The latest product to hit shelves shows the celebrations are continuing well into 2014, this time with moulded ice mountains that sit perfectly in your favourite drink! The attention to detail is particularly impressive, with the concentrated tip of ice perfectly resembling the famous snow-covered peak of Mt Fuji.
We take a look at the unique mould that makes them and see why this is one of Japan’s latest must-have souvenirs.
